Promising Framework of Ethernet Header Compression in Industrial Internet of Things

Whai‐En Chen, Wei-Che Chien, Chin‐Feng Lai, Han‐Chieh Chao

The Industrial Internet of Things (IIoT) is one of the currently promising technologies. Many traditional factories have gradually transformed into smart factories. A large number of handling robots and robotic arms will replace labor in the future. Factory equipment can communicate with each other through wireless communication or wired communication to achieve automated production. In order to save bandwidth resource and achieve low-latency and high-reliability network transmission, Header Compression (HC) is very important for data transmission. Excessive HC is easy to cause decompression errors and too little HC will cause a lot of transmission cost. Since the application scenario of IIoT is the coexistence of mobile communication and wired communication, in order to improve the reliability and performance of the IIoT communication system, this study addresses the progress of the recent development of 3GPP standards and proposes a promising framework for Ethernet header compression (EHC).
